Energy efficiency

Double-glazed windows can improve the efficiency of your home. They are able to hold heat inside your home, which can lower your energy bills. They're also great for the environment, as they help reduce your carbon footprint. They're also a great option for older buildings that need to upgrade their energy efficiency.

Double glazed windows can be a great investment. They can help you save money on energy bills and can add value to your home. It's important that you choose an experienced installer that offers quality products. You should always choose an accredited installer to ensure that your windows have the minimum energy rating of 7 stars.

Double-glazed windows are more energy efficient than single pane windows due to an air gap in between the panes. This gap allows light to pass through but also acts as an insulation. This allows less heat to escape from your home and makes it easier to keep the temperature in check.

Double glazing can also stop condensation from developing on the window's edges. This can reduce the damage to furniture, carpets, and paintings. Additionally the airtight seal created between the two glass panes assists to reduce the noise coming from outside. This is especially helpful for those living in noisy areas.

Security

Double-glazed windows provide better security than single-glazed windows. They are made of toughened glass and have strong frames. This makes them difficult to break and are much more difficult to break open making it more difficult for burglars to gain access to your home. They also limit the damage to furniture by blocking harmful UV radiations.

This kind of window is also energy efficient. The space between the two panes is a trap for air which is an inefficient conductor of heat. This allows the outside of the windows cooler and the inside of the house warmer. The result is a dramatic decrease in heating bills as well as less carbon emissions.

Double glazing can also help reduce condensation and mistiness. Double glazing can eliminate this issue, which is common with older single-paned windows. It does so by keeping the inside of the window warmer than the outside air.

The space between the panes of double glazing is filled with Argon gas, an inert substance that improves the thermal performance of windows. Argon gas has an extremely low thermal conductivity that helps keep windows insulated and reduces energy bills. It is also an eco green option, since it is non-toxic. Double-glazing is efficient in reducing noise which is great for homeowners who live near the highway or are concerned about noise from neighbors talking.
